Psalm 31:10
New American Standard Bible
10 For my life is spent with (A)sorrow
And my years with sighing;
My (B)strength has failed because of my guilt,
And (C)my [a]body has wasted away.

Psalm 31:10
King James Version
10 For my life is spent with grief, and my years with sighing: my strength faileth because of mine iniquity, and my bones are consumed.

Daniel 5:6
New American Standard Bible
6 Then the king’s [a](A)face became pale and his thoughts alarmed him, and his (B)hip joints [b]loosened and his (C)knees began knocking together.

Daniel 5:6
King James Version
6 Then the king's countenance was changed, and his thoughts troubled him, so that the joints of his loins were loosed, and his knees smote one against another.
